On June 3, 2019, the Minnesota Transportation Museum's EMD GP7 559, which was last active in 2014, returned to service in style as the star of a photo charter organized by S&B Productions.

The 559 actually calls its heritage to the Rock Island, Chicago & Northwestern, Fox River Valley, and the Wisconsin Central before becoming a museum engine in 1998.

Because the Minnesota Transportation Museum operates the Osceola & St. Croix Valley Railway on the former Soo Line mainline, the locomotive was painted in the classic Soo Line scheme in honor of the line's heritage.

In 2014, the locomotive was sidelined for extensive engine and truck work. This led to the Great Northern 400 (Hustle Muscle) getting activated for service in Osceola in 2015 and 2016. Hustle Muscle has since received a replacement engine and was moved to its new home in Duluth, but the 559 was brought back by the museum in time for the 2019 season operating alongside SD9 6234 (Nathan P3) and SDP40 325 (Nathan K3LA).

Though there are camera clicks in the video, it's a great chance to hear the locomotive's restore Leslie S5T airhorn, which was refurbished shortly before the locomotive went out of service.

Since photo charters often offer multiple run-bys, the excess footage is included with yellow-tinted film effects or black-and-white film effects.
